Experts in Tracking

Radioactive Networks are experts in tracking. We recognise that there are times when it is more appropriate to use the GSM/GPRS network than to use a 2-Way radio system. In many cases it will also be cheaper to operate using GPRS based trackers than a 2-Way system.

Thanks to the low data rate involved with sending GPS data, GPS can be quite cost effective - costing as little as $40/month per vehicle. If you only need tracking for emergency use, the monthly cost can even be less than this.

Reduced Cell Phone Costs

With a properly implemented tracking and messaging system, the cost of phone calls can be significantly reduced. In addition, advanced technology in the vehicles allows for cell phone usage to be limited to a select group of users, and logged in near to real time. This has the potential to bring significant cost savings to the business.

Who is Radioactive Networks?

Radioactive Networks is a consulting company with extensive experience in mobile tracking technologies. We have used these technologies successully in events as diverse as the Olympics, the IronMan World Championships in Hawaii to a technology demonstration in Hollywood, Ca. Our unique catalog of Hardware and Software allow us to provide an economical solution to almost any business need.

Based in Sydney, Australia, Radioactive Networks have the experience needed to complete even the most demanding mobile tracking projects.
